The Missouri Republican Party is taking steps to remove Darrell McClanahan III from the GOP primary ballot for governor after a photo of him performing a Nazi salute in front of a burning cross came to light. McClanahan, who has been identified as an 'honorary' member of the Ku Klux Klan, has faced backlash for his affiliations and actions, which starkly contradict the party's values. The controversy has sparked widespread attention as the party seeks to distance itself from McClanahan's extremist views and actions.
